Dunstan Baby Language

Dunstan Baby Language is a way to help parents understand what their babies are trying to communicate to them before they can talk. It was created by a lady named Priscilla Dunstan who learned to recognize the sounds that babies make when they are hungry, tired, need to burp, have gas or are uncomfortable. Priscilla discovered that babies all over the world make the same sounds for these different needs, no matter what language they speak! She listened to thousands of babies and discovered these sounds were universal. It can really help parents to respond to their baby's needs quickly, and can make him or her feel secure and comforted.
